Solar Batteries Market by Type (Flow Battery, Lead Acid, Lithium Ion), End-Use (Commercial, Industrial, Residential) - Global Forecast 2024-2030
The Solar Batteries Market size was estimated at USD 207.34 million in 2023 and expected to reach USD 226.74 million in 2024, at a CAGR 9.40% to reach USD 388.95 million by 2030.

Key Company Profiles
The report delves into recent significant developments in the Solar Batteries Market, highlighting leading vendors and their innovative profiles. These include Alpha Technologies, Inc., Amara Raja Batteries Ltd., BAE Batterien GmbH, Battery Energy Power Solutions, BYD Company, CATL, Eastman Auto & Power Ltd., EnerSys, Exide Industries Ltd., HBL Power Systems Ltd., Kokam by Solaredge, LG Electronics, Loom Solar Pvt. Ltd., Okaya Power Pvt. Ltd., and Samsung SDI Co., Ltd..
